Legislative Hearing, Constituent Concerns, and Meetings


Yesterday, I talked to a constituent in regards to the possibility of building a new school in our area.  She used to work in Duty Free Shoppers(DFS) in the customer relations department and knew my grandpa Maurice Karamatsu who was vice president of that department.

Not to long ago, I met one of the former DFS presidents who is now an Honorary Consul General for Denmark.  Another former DFS president attended one of my Peace Day Committee meetings in June 2008 and is now leading a non-profit corporation promoting peace.  They were all friends with my grandpa Maurice Karamatsu.

Today, from 10:00 A.M. on July 11, 2008, I attended the House Finance Committee and Senate Ways & Means Committee Hearing on the Hawaii Health Systems Corporation.

I had a lunch meeting with Rep. Ken Ito and a very visionary businessman in insurance, technology, and development.

Hawaii Lodging, Hospitality & Foodservice Expo


Yesterday, in the afternoon of July 9, 2008, I also attended the Hawaii Lodging, Hospitality & Foodservice Expo at the Neil S. Blaisdell Center.  Every year I attend this expo to look for new products for my business or just to see what is the latest happenings in the industry.  There is another Douglas Trade Show that I attend that have more retail type products.
